Perhaps more than any other role on this list, a UX designer (or user experience designer) dives deep into the ways a consumer interacts with a product. As a UX designer, you'll blend elements of psychology, computer science and creative storytelling to help create user-friendly experiences across various media. You'll use wireframing tools like Axure RP and Balsamiq, as well as design software like the aforementioned Photoshop and Illustrator. Additionally, you'll interpret research that can help you predict future consumer behaviors, identify pain points and develop relevant persona profiles.

Prioritize schools that hold institutional accreditation to ensure that your school meets quality standards set by the wider educational community. Attending an institutionally accredited college is crucial to qualify for federal student aid eligibility. Institutional accreditation can also impact your ability to apply to graduate school or transfer to another college.
